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/php/284.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
是否可以将SQL Select请求与带有comman键内部连接的PHP数组组合在一起_Php_Mysql_Arrays - Fatal编程技术网

是否可以将SQL Select请求与带有comman键内部连接的PHP数组组合在一起

是否可以将SQL Select请求与带有comman键内部连接的PHP数组组合在一起,php,mysql,arrays,Php,Mysql,Arrays,比如我们有这个 php数组 $test = array(array('id'=>1, 'name'=> 'foo'), array('id'=>2, 'name'=> 'bar')); 现在是SQL语句 $sql='SELECT id, mail FROM user'; 有没有一种方法可以将输出绑定到id上以获得新的数组,如 $result = array(array('id'=>1, 'name'=> 'foo', mail => 'foo@exa

比如我们有这个

php数组

$test = array(array('id'=>1, 'name'=> 'foo'), array('id'=>2, 'name'=> 'bar'));
现在是SQL语句

$sql='SELECT id, mail FROM user';
有没有一种方法可以将输出绑定到id上以获得新的数组,如

$result = array(array('id'=>1, 'name'=> 'foo', mail => 'foo@example.com'), array('id'=>2, 'name'=> 'bar', mail =>'bar@example.com'));

对于php中的组合数组,请使用函数
您可以将数组和数组组合起来
或组合字符串和数组

通过它

这个没有内部函数-你可以自己写,两个foreach一个接一个。你的表是什么样子的?您必须在结果数组/对象上循环。